blob: 8c533af60d12da8bb3548722a8bcf251bb255821 [file] [log] [blame]
load("//tools/build/bazel:osgi_java_library.bzl", "wrapped_osgi_jar")
java_proto_library(
name = "p4_runtime_java_proto_proto",
visibility = ["//visibility:public"],
deps = ["@p4lang_pi//:p4_runtime_proto"],
)
wrapped_osgi_jar(
name = "rpc_java_proto-osgi",
jar = "@google_rpc//:rpc_java_proto",
visibility = ["//visibility:public"],
deps = CORE_DEPS + ["@protobuf_java_3_2_0//jar"],
)
wrapped_osgi_jar(
name = "grpc-core-repkg-1.3.1",
jar = "@grpc_src_zip_131//:grpc-core-repkg-1.3.1-native",
visibility = ["//visibility:public"],
deps = COMPILE,
)
wrapped_osgi_jar(
name = "p4_runtime_java_proto",
jar = ":p4_runtime_java_proto_proto",
visibility = ["//visibility:public"],
deps = CORE_DEPS + [
"@protobuf_java_3_2_0//jar",
"@google_rpc//:rpc_java_proto",
":grpc-core-repkg-1.3.1",
],
)